Regulated and Sector-Specific Company Formation

In addition to standard limited liability company (d.o.o.) formation, legal assistance is provided for businesses operating in regulated or licensed sectors that require prior approvals and coordination with multiple governmental authorities.

Certain industries — such as healthcare services, pharmaceutical activities, educational institutions, tourism operations or other licensed activities — involve complex administrative procedures and additional compliance requirements. These procedures typically require interaction with relevant ministries, professional chambers, tax authorities and regulatory bodies.

Such incorporations demand careful legal planning, structured documentation and precise coordination between institutions. Failure to properly align corporate documentation with sector-specific regulations can result in delays, rejected applications or future compliance risks.

Through comprehensive legal oversight, these processes are managed efficiently and in accordance with applicable laws, ensuring that the investor’s project progresses without unnecessary regulatory obstacles.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

Can I open a company in Bosnia and Herzegovina without coming in person?

Yes. Company formation can be completed remotely through a legally valid Power of Attorney, allowing the founder to establish a business without travelling to Bosnia and Herzegovina.

What legal support is typically included in company formation services?

Services commonly include strategic consultation on corporate structure and compliance requirements, preparation of incorporation documentation, coordination with notary and court registration steps, and guidance on tax registration and banking procedures.

Do you also assist with work permits and residence permits for foreign directors?

Yes. Legal assistance can include guidance and representation in procedures related to work permits and temporary residence permits, as well as broader immigration compliance connected to business operations.

Can you help with regulated industries such as healthcare, education or tourism?

Yes. Regulated activities often require additional approvals and coordination with multiple authorities. Legal oversight helps align corporate documentation and licensing requirements to avoid delays and compliance risks.
